What is a Mobile Car Key Locksmith?

A mobile car key locksmith is an expert technician who specializes in car key-related services. Unlike conventional locksmiths who operate from a fixed location, mobile locksmiths use the flexibility of taking a trip straight to their customers.

They come equipped with all the required tools and innovation to repair, replace, or program car keys on the spot, and they supply help at any place-- whether that's at home, work, or stranded on the side of the road.


Core Services Offered by Mobile Car Key Locksmiths

The scope of services offered by mobile car key locksmith professionals extends far beyond merely cutting keys. They deal with a wide variety of key and security-related concerns. Here are some of the most common services:

  1. Key Replacement

    • Lost your car keys? Mobile locksmiths can create a new key for you, often without needing an initial key for referral.
    • Provider include both conventional metal keys and contemporary remote fobs and transponder keys.
  2. Key Programming & & Reprogramming

    • Modern cars utilize transponder or wise keys that require programming to interact with the vehicle's built-in immobilizer.
    • Mobile locksmith professionals are geared up with sophisticated diagnostic tools to program or reprogram these keys on-site.
  3. emergency car locksmith near me Lockout Assistance

    • Locked out of your car? Mobile locksmiths utilize non-destructive entry methods to get access without damaging your vehicle.
  4. Broken Key Extraction

    • Keys can break inside ignition cylinders or door locks, leaving you stranded. Mobile locksmith professionals have the required tools to remove broken key pieces safely.
  5. Ignition Repair and Replacement

    • If the ignition system is malfunctioning, whether due to a jammed key or wear and tear, mobile locksmith professionals can repair or replace it.
  6. Spare Key Duplication

    • Desire a backup key for emergency situations? mobile locksmith for cars locksmiths can develop duplicates on the go, customized to your particular vehicle design.

How Mobile Car Key Locksmiths Operate

To comprehend the effectiveness of mobile locksmith services, it's necessary to recognize their mode of operation:

  1. Customer Call and Identification

    • Clients reach out to mobile locksmiths, providing key information such as car make, model, area, and issue description.
  2. On-Site Visit

    • The locksmith travels to the defined area with portable tools, devices, and diagnostic software tailored to the customer's car.
  3. Issue Diagnosis

    • As soon as on-site, the locksmith assesses the concern-- whether it includes a broken key, programming glitch, or a defective ignition.
  4. Service Execution

    • Immediate repairs, replacements, or reprogramming are carried out based upon the diagnosis. The objective is to solve the issue without delay to get the customer back on the road.
  5. Customer Satisfaction

    • As soon as the concern is dealt with, the locksmith guarantees customer fulfillment by verifying performance and responding to any questions.

Tips for Choosing a Reliable Mobile Car Key Locksmith

To guarantee a smooth and problem-free experience, keep these aspects in mind when picking a locksmith:

  1. Credentials and Certifications: Ensure they are licensed, insured, and trained for automotive locksmithing.
  2. Availability: Look for locksmith professionals that use 24/7 emergency situation services.
  3. Consumer Reviews: Check evaluations and reviews to evaluate their reliability and service quality.
  4. Transparent Pricing: Verify costs in advance to prevent prospective covert charges.
  5. Experience with Your Vehicle Type: Different car makes and designs have special locking systems-- guarantee they have competence with your specific car.

Frequently Asked Questions About Mobile Car Key Locksmiths

1. Are mobile car key locksmiths expensive?Mobile locksmith services are usually affordable. While costs might differ depending on the service and car model, many find it more economical due to the elimination of towing costs and their competitive prices. 2. Can a mobile locksmith make a key without the original?Yes! Advanced innovation permitslocksmiths to generate a brand-new key by utilizing the vehicle's
VIN( Vehicle Identification Number )or by translating the lock system. 3. How long does it take to replace a car key?On average, replacing or programming a car key

takes 30-- 60 minutes, though this can vary based upon the car model and the intricacy of the service. 4. Are mobile locksmith professionals readily available 24/7? Many mobile locksmith professionals run 24/7, offering assistance for emergency situations at any time of

day or night. 5. What must I do if my car key breaks in the
lock?Avoid forcing it even more into the lock or trying DIY repairs. Call a mobile locksmith to safely extract the broken key and evaluate the damage.
